CVE-2022-1823 is an improper privilege management vulnerability affecting McAfee Consumer Product Removal Tool versions prior to 10.4.128. A local user could exploit this by modifying a configuration file, leading to a Living Off the Land (LOLBin) attack and arbitrary code execution with elevated privileges. This vulnerability has a CVSS score of 7.8 (High), indicating a significant impact on confidentiality, integrity, and availability, with low attack complexity and no user interaction required. There is currently no public exploit code available, nor is there evidence of active exploitation or significant community discussion surrounding this CVE.
